In today’s fast-paced digital world, the concept of real time processing has become increasingly significant. Real time processing refers to the immediate processing of data as it is received, allowing for instant feedback and decision-making. This capability is essential in various fields, including finance, healthcare, and telecommunications, where timely information can significantly impact outcomes.For instance, in the financial sector, stock trading relies heavily on real time processing. Traders need access to the latest market data to make informed decisions quickly. If a trader receives information about a sudden drop in a stock's price, they must act immediately to minimize losses or capitalize on potential gains. Delays in data processing could result in missed opportunities or substantial financial losses, highlighting the importance of real time processing in this industry.Similarly, in healthcare, real time processing is crucial for monitoring patients’ vital signs. Hospitals utilize advanced monitoring systems that continuously collect and analyze patient data. If a patient's heart rate or oxygen levels fall outside of normal ranges, alerts are generated instantly, allowing medical staff to respond without delay. This swift response can be the difference between life and death, emphasizing how real time processing can enhance patient care and safety.Telecommunications also benefits greatly from real time processing. Service providers must manage vast amounts of data traffic and ensure that calls, messages, and internet services are delivered without interruption. By employing real time processing, these companies can monitor network performance, detect issues, and implement solutions immediately. This capability is vital for maintaining customer satisfaction and service reliability, which are critical in a highly competitive market.Furthermore, the rise of social media platforms has underscored the necessity of real time processing. Users expect instant updates and responses to their interactions. For example, when a user posts a comment or shares a photo, they anticipate immediate engagement from their friends and followers. Platforms like Facebook and Twitter utilize real time processing to deliver notifications and updates seamlessly, ensuring that users remain engaged and satisfied with their experience.However, achieving effective real time processing poses challenges. The infrastructure required to support such systems can be complex and costly. Organizations must invest in advanced technologies, including high-speed networks, powerful servers, and sophisticated software capable of handling large volumes of data in real time. Additionally, as the amount of data generated continues to grow exponentially, maintaining the speed and efficiency of real time processing becomes increasingly difficult.Security is another significant concern. As data is processed in real time, sensitive information may be exposed to potential threats. Organizations must implement robust security measures to protect against data breaches and cyberattacks, ensuring that real time processing does not compromise user privacy or data integrity.In conclusion, real time processing is an essential component of modern technology that enables organizations to respond swiftly to changing conditions and demands. Its applications in finance, healthcare, telecommunications, and social media illustrate its importance across various sectors. While challenges exist, the benefits of real time processing far outweigh the drawbacks, making it a critical focus for businesses looking to thrive in an increasingly digital landscape.
